Where Is Varenna and How to Get There
Varenna sits along the eastern shore of Lake Como, directly across from Bellagio and Menaggio. It's one of the most accessible villages on the lake.
🚆 By Train: From Milan, take the regional train to Varenna-Esino station (just 1 hour). The town is a 5-10 minute walk downhill from the station.
🚢 By Ferry: Varenna has a ferry port with frequent connections to Bellagio, Menaggio, and Cadenabbia.
🚗 By Car: You can drive, but parking is limited-best to avoid unless your accommodation includes it.
Travel Tip: If you're doing a Lake Como loop, start in Varenna and ferry your way around. It's the easiest town to access without a car.
Best Things to Do in Varenna, Italy
1. Stroll the Passerella (Lovers' Walk)
This lakefront pathway wraps around the town and is pure romance-especially at golden hour. It leads from the ferry dock right into the historic center.
Perfect for photos and those "is-this-real-life?" moments.
2. Visit Villa Monastero 🌸
This historic villa and botanical garden is one of the most iconic places to visit in Varenna. Walk through blooming terraces, fountains, and sculptures, all set against the lake.
🎟️ Entry fee required
💡 You can tour the villa's interior too-great for history lovers
3. Explore Castello di Vezio 🏰
Perched high above the town, this medieval castle offers panoramic lake views, art exhibits, and even bird shows during the warmer months.
🚶♀️ It's about a 20-30 minute uphill walk-bring good shoes!
🍷 There's a cute wine bar nearby for a post-hike treat
Travel Tip: Go early in the day to avoid the heat and get clearer views.

5. Visit the Church of San Giorgio
This 14th-century Romanesque church sits in the heart of the piazza and is one of the town's most historic sites. Inside you'll find beautiful frescoes and a quiet place to sit and reflect.

Tips for Visiting Varenna
✔️ Wear good shoes - lots of cobblestones and stairs ✔️ Book in advance - especially restaurants and accommodations ✔️ Bring cash - some smaller spots are cash-only ✔️ Check ferry schedules - they change by season ✔️ Plan a picnic - grab focaccia and wine and enjoy the view!
